Transaction 43ddc4ae2ef32bada919e4b7d7e68d7dfe7117ae9d995aa7d259a324d4c5a578

1 Input
2 Outputs
  • 43ddc4ae2ef32bada919e4b7d7e68d7dfe7117ae9d995aa7d259a324d4c5a578:0
  • value  149520174
    address  17Lsdg44jQJ7HfzHVg1c14tWbBmj8bfLu3
  • 43ddc4ae2ef32bada919e4b7d7e68d7dfe7117ae9d995aa7d259a324d4c5a578:1
  • value  20000000
    address  1J6suG7rXMix9ZE4vGgyZRXoFX4WeMHvLP